Crispy Fish with Pineapple and Vegetables

Crispy fish with pineapple and vegetables cooked quickly for a balanced homemade dinner

This dish is built on contrast. Crisp fish, juicy pineapple, and vegetables that keep their bite come together fast and taste lighter than they look.

Instructions

  1. Cut the fish into medium-sized chunks and pat them dry.
  2. Toss the fish with cornstarch, salt, and pepper until lightly coated.
  3. Heat the oil in a wide pan over medium-high heat.
  4. Add the fish and cook until crisp and golden on all sides.
  5. Remove the fish from the pan and set aside.
  6. Add the pineapple, bell pepper, and carrot to the same pan.
  7. Cook briefly until just softened but still bright.
  8. Stir together the soy sauce, vinegar, honey, and water.
  9. Pour the sauce into the pan and let it bubble for a moment.
  10. Return the fish to the pan and gently turn to coat everything evenly.

Tips (changed perspective)

If the fish loses crispness while mixing, don’t worry — the contrast still works. For extra crunch, serve immediately and avoid covering the pan.
